A Legal Battle Over Neighborhood Poles Intensifies in Malibu as Residents Challenge 5G Infrastructure Deployment

The picturesque coastal city of Malibu, California, is currently the epicenter of a complex and escalating legal dispute that could significantly shape the future of neighborhood development and community autonomy across the nation. At the heart of the controversy lies the planned installation of numerous 5G wireless transmitters, commonly referred to as "small cells," on existing utility poles situated mere feet from residential property lines. With a substantial number of applications pending, encompassing both residential areas and school zones, a determined coalition of residents, bolstered by the advocacy group Children’s Health Defense (CHD), is actively challenging city approvals. Their grievances center on allegations of a procedurally flawed approval process and significant concerns regarding potential health and safety impacts. This localized conflict is not an isolated incident but rather a microcosm of a burgeoning national debate concerning the rapid, dense deployment of next-generation wireless infrastructure and the extent to which local communities can exert control over its implementation.

The Nexus of Controversy: Proximity, Process, and Public Input

The technological shift underpinning the current debate represents a fundamental alteration in the architecture of wireless communication networks. Unlike the imposing cellular towers that characterized earlier generations of mobile technology, 5G networks are designed to function through a more intricate and distributed system of lower-powered small cells. These units are strategically placed on existing poles, often every few hundred meters, to ensure the high-speed data coverage and low latency crucial for advanced 5G services. For major telecommunications corporations such as T-Mobile and infrastructure development firms like Crown Castle, this widespread rollout is an indispensable component of their network expansion strategies, aimed at meeting the ever-increasing demand for wireless data.

However, for a segment of Malibu residents, this planned expansion translates into an unprecedented level of proximity to wireless transmission equipment. The core of their opposition, as articulated by local advocacy groups and detailed in legal filings, revolves around two primary concerns: the physical closeness of the technology to their homes and families, and the perceived inadequacies of the public review and appeal process.

Lonnie Gordon, Executive Director of Malibu For Safe Tech, an organization supporting numerous appellants, voiced the residents’ fundamental demand: "We want decisions that affect our homes, our health and our environment to be made openly, lawfully and with real public input – not rushed through behind the scenes or shaped by corporate pressure." This sentiment underscores a deep-seated desire for transparency and meaningful participation in decisions that directly impact their living environments.

The residents’ central legal argument, as detailed in a recent motion, contends that the city’s established appeal process is inherently "unfair and designed to result in slanted proceedings." They assert that the current framework effectively prohibits meaningful public participation and was, in their view, "rigged" to favor the telecom applicants. This perception of a predetermined outcome fuels their resolve to challenge the approvals through the legal system.

Escalating Health Concerns and Lingering Scientific Scrutiny

Beyond the procedural grievances, a significant driver of resident opposition stems from persistent and unresolved questions surrounding the biological effects of prolonged exposure to radiofrequency (RF) radiation emitted by wireless infrastructure. Appellants highlight that the small cell units are not solely dedicated to 5G; they often incorporate always-on 4G LTE transmitters alongside the newer 5G antennas. This configuration results in continuous emissions in close proximity to residential dwellings, a factor that raises particular alarm among those who report experiencing Electromagnetic Hypersensitivity (EHS). Individuals with EHS describe experiencing a range of adverse symptoms, including headaches, fatigue, skin irritation, and cognitive difficulties, which they attribute to exposure to RF radiation.

These local concerns are amplified by a growing body of international scientific inquiry into the potential health impacts of wireless technologies. A significant development occurred in March 2026, when scientists affiliated with the International Commission on the Biological Effects of Electromagnetic Fields (ICBEEMF) published a comprehensive report. This report concluded that the existing U.S. safety limits for wireless radiation, established by the Federal Communications Commission (FCC) in 1996, are demonstrably inadequate for protecting public health. The ICBEEMF report specifically found these limits to be at least 200 times too high to adequately protect against cancer risk and eight to 24 times too high to safeguard against male reproductive harm.

Despite these findings and a 2021 federal court order mandating a review of the evidence and a more robust explanation of how its decades-old standards protect human health, the FCC has been notably resistant to updating its guidelines. This ongoing inaction by the federal regulatory body emboldens those who advocate for a more precautionary approach, particularly at the local level where the immediate impact of infrastructure deployment is felt most acutely.

A Shadow of Past Disasters: Fire Risk in a Fire-Prone Landscape

In Malibu, a city with a well-documented history of devastating wildfires, another potent fear fuels resident opposition: the potential risk of telecom equipment inadvertently igniting catastrophic fires. The legal motion filed by the appellants pointedly states that "lives are at stake, as are many millions of dollars in potential property damages from yet another devastating telecom-caused fire." This is not a speculative fear but one rooted in tragic local history.

The catastrophic Woolsey Fire of 2018 serves as a stark and painful reminder of this risk. The wildfire raged for over a month, consuming vast swathes of land, destroying nearly 500 homes, and causing an estimated $6 billion in damages. Investigations into the origin of the Woolsey Fire ultimately concluded that it was ignited by faulty telecommunications equipment.

The Malibu residents allege that in the lead-up to the current small cell installations, wireless companies have repeatedly failed to provide essential electrical and fire safety documentation, which is mandated by the city’s own established regulations. Furthermore, they claim that instead of strictly enforcing these safety requirements, city officials allegedly entered into a "secret deal" with the companies in 2025. This purported agreement, according to the appellants, allowed the permit applications to proceed without the necessary submission and review of critical safety designs intended to mitigate fire risks.

W. Scott McCollough, a litigator with CHD representing the Malibu residents, emphasized the gravity of this alleged oversight: "The city should have required the companies to provide documentation that their 5G equipment was safely designed to mitigate fire risks." This statement highlights a core accusation: that a fundamental public safety responsibility may have been bypassed in favor of expedited deployment.

Setting a Precedent: The Struggle for Local Control

The legal and administrative proceedings in Malibu are being closely monitored as a potential test case for local authority in the face of federally driven infrastructure initiatives. Residents involved in the fight hope that a successful appeal will establish a critical precedent, empowering other communities across the country that are confronting similar "aggressive, clustered small cell rollouts." Their tenacious legal battle underscores a fundamental tension that exists between federal policies designed to accelerate the nationwide deployment of 5G technology and the deeply held desire of municipalities and their residents to exercise their rightful zoning authority and ensure robust safety oversight.

The outcome of the current legal proceedings hinges on the hearing officer’s response to the residents’ motion seeking a more equitable and transparent appeal process. Regardless of the immediate ruling, the Malibu case serves as a powerful illustration that the rollout of 5G technology is far more than a mere technical upgrade; it is a multifaceted societal issue that intersects profoundly with public perceptions of health, environmental safety, and the fundamental principles of democratic input and community engagement.
